WebbPrior Year Qualified Business Loss Carryforward - Enter any losses or deductions disallowed for use in calculating taxable income in a prior year that can be included in the current year. Depending on the form being produced, this amount will carry to Form 8995 Line 3 or to Form 8995-A Line 2, allocated proportionately across all the businesses.
